While divorce is an emotional process, it is also a legal process. To aid in making informed legal decisions and prepare for your divorce there are several things you should know and do as part of that preparation. Because divorce is a legal proceeding the New York rules and statutes of divorce must be followed.

If children are involved you should know what the New York child support services are.

An important step in the process is to finding a competent, reliable divorce attorney or mediator. All New York lawyers have Rules of Conduct that they must adhere to. Another valuable resource would be the New York Bar Association. The proper professional can help you explore your options and reach a conclusion that is best for you and your family.

Educate yourself and refer to the many useful resources found online. Find out where your local family court is and familiarize yourself with it. You can do this by checking out the New York court system website.
